Senior Java/Kotlin engineer
Remote
6+ Month Contract: $70-$80 per hour
Our client is in search of a Senior Java Engineer for a 6+ month contract. You will lead the development and testing of our systems and services Participate in shaping the technical architecture of the product Help translate product requirements into user stories and technical solutions Deliver highly available and scalable services in a production environment Mentor other engineers, support the technical culture, and help grow the team Generate ideas for new initiatives and technologies Communicate with project leads, product managers and other software developers
Systems Development: Lead and participate in the development and testing of our systems and services.
Requirement Translation: Help translate product requirements into user stories and actionable technical solutions.
Production Delivery: Deliver highly available and scalable services in a production environment.
Cross-Functional Collaboration: Communicate effectively with project leads, product managers, and other software developers.
Education: Bachelor's Degree in Computer Science or a related field.
Experience: 4+ years of programming experience, ideally using a modern stack.
Backend Expertise: 2+ years of experience with Java or Kotlin.
Core Stack Knowledge: Familiarity with our environment ( Java/Kotlin, Spring, PostgreSQL, React) running on Kubernetes within a service-oriented architecture (100+ services).
Database Proficiency: A solid understanding of relational databases and ORMs.
Architecture: Experience working on SOA or microservice-based applications.
Quality Standards: View Unit and Integration tests as first-class citizens in the software development lifecycle.
Collaborative Workflow: Experience refining designs, performing code reviews, and managing pull requests in a team environment.
Ownership & Mindset: * A solid sense of responsibility and the ability to drive projects from inception to completion
Full-Stack Experience: Additional expertise in any of the following areas:
Systems: Kafka, Temporal, Docker, POSIX.
Databases: Deep PostgreSQL knowledge.
Front-End: JavaScript/TypeScript, React.
Bonus Skills
Banking or finance experience Experience scaling highly available, mission critical systems Full-stack experience, either toward systems (kafka, temporal, docker), databases (DynamoDB), or front-end (javascript/typescript, react).
Welcome to ConsultNet, a premier national provider of technology talent and solutions. Our expertise spans across project services, contract-to-hire, direct search, and managed services onshore, nearshore, and hybrid. For over 25 years, we have connected thousands of consultants with meaningful roles through a personal, communication-driven approach, partnering with a diverse client base to build high-performing teams and create lasting impact. Our comprehensive service offerings cover a wide range of technology and engineering positions across key markets nationwide. Learn more at www.consultnet.com .
We champion equality and inclusivity, proudly supporting an Equal Opportunity Employer policy. We welcome applicants regardless of Race, Color, Religion, Sex, Sexual Orientation, Gender Identity, National Origin, Age, Genetic Information, Disability, Protected Veteran Status, or any other status protected by law.

NinjaOne

HARMAN International

Ci&T

Grupo Boticário

Vonage

ConsultNet

ConsultNet

ConsultNet